    What is Co-Citation and Co-Occurrence?

    Co-citation and co-occurrence are fundamental concepts in the realm of information retrieval and search engine optimization (SEO). Co-citation pertains to the occurrence of two websites being cited or mentioned together on another website, which signifies a connection or relationship based on the discussed content. For instance, if website A and website B are both mentioned on website C while discussing a particular topic, it implies a certain level of relevance or connection.

    On the other hand, co-occurrence refers to the frequency with which two terms or phrases appear together in a specific context, indicating a semantic or contextual relationship. To illustrate this, if the terms “apple” and “fruit” frequently appear together in articles centered around healthy eating, it implies a strong association in terms of meaning.

    Understanding Co-Citation

    Understanding co-citation is crucial in citation analysis. Co-citation happens when two documents are cited together, indicating a relationship between them. It provides insights into the interconnectedness of scholarly works and helps researchers find influential or related papers.

    Co-citation analysis maps the intellectual structure of a field, identifies key players, and tracks the evolution of ideas. It also measures the impact and influence of publications, authors, or concepts.

    To comprehend co-citation, consider the following points:

    1. Co-citation networks: Co-citation analysis creates networks of documents based on shared citations. Researchers can identify clusters of related works and determine central topics or themes.

    2. Citation patterns: Co-citation patterns reveal relationships between works. By analyzing recurring co-citations, researchers understand the intellectual structure and flow of ideas.

    3. Influential works: Co-citation analysis identifies highly influential works. By examining co-citation frequency and centrality, researchers find the most cited and influential papers, authors, or concepts.

    4. Research gaps: Co-citation analysis identifies areas with limited or no co-citation, indicating research gaps. Further exploration is needed in these areas.

    5. Evaluating research: Co-citation analysis evaluates research impact and quality. Highly co-cited papers indicate high-quality research and scholarly impact.

    Understanding co-citation is essential for researchers, librarians, and information professionals navigating scholarly literature. Analyzing co-citation patterns uncovers connections, identifies influential works, and advances knowledge in respective fields.

    Understanding Co-Occurrence

    Co-occurrence analysis uncovers connections between different elements, which enhances our understanding of co-occurrence. In linguistics, understanding co-occurrence helps identify word collocations that frequently appear together.

    Psychologists utilize co-occurrence analysis to study the relationship between behaviors, traits, and psychological disorders. Marketing professionals can analyze co-occurrence of products or brands to reveal associations and suggest cross-selling or bundling strategies.

    In the field of data science, co-occurrence matrices and networks uncover patterns, relationships, and clusters in large datasets. This enhanced understanding of co-occurrence allows researchers and analysts to make informed decisions, identify trends, and discover connections between variables.

    Valuable insights gained through understanding co-occurrence contribute to advancements in various fields and facilitate decision-making processes.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What are co-citation and co-occurrence in SEO?

    Co-citation and co-occurrence are two concepts introduced by Google in the SEO field. Co-citation refers to the mention of a website by two different sources, even without a direct link. Co-occurrence focuses on ranking for concepts and ideas in addition to keywords, by using key phrases within content and associating different terms based on search queries.

    How do co-citation and co-occurrence impact SEO strategies?

    Co-citation and co-occurrence emphasize the importance of quality content that is shared and mentioned by other webmasters and bloggers. They shift the focus from anchor text and emphasized keywords to brand presence, mentions in different sources, and social media sharing. These concepts highlight the need for organic and impartial co-occurrences as the foundation of SEO for all websites.

    Do co-citation and co-occurrence replace traditional link building techniques?

    While co-citation and co-occurrence have become important aspects of SEO, they should not be relied upon solely. Link building remains crucial for website ranking and visibility. Google algorithm updates have aimed to understand the meaning and context of words in search queries, but link building continues to play a significant role in search engine rankings.
